Introduction to Lexi Rodriguez

The Emerging Professional Volleyball Star

Lexi Rodriguez, standing 5 feet 5 inches (165 centimeters) tall, represents one of American volleyball’s most decorated and accomplished athletes. Her height—relatively modest for professional volleyball where many players exceed 6 feet—has not diminished her exceptional capabilities as libero, the defensive specialist position in volleyball. At early to mid-20s, Rodriguez has already established herself as one of best liberos in professional volleyball, transitioning from record-breaking collegiate career at University of Nebraska to professional competition with League One Volleyball (LOVB).

Breaking Records and Setting Standards

Rodriguez’s collegiate career at Nebraska spanning 2021-2024 produced remarkable statistical achievements and accolades rarely seen in NCAA volleyball. Her 1,897 career digs established her as Nebraska’s all-time leader in this crucial defensive statistic. Her four first-team All-American honors—only third player in Nebraska history to achieve this distinction—validates her exceptional performance consistency across four-year college career. Physical Characteristics and Height

Official Height Measurement

Lexi Rodriguez stands at 5 feet 5 inches (165 centimeters) tall, placing her below average height for professional female volleyball players. Most professional women’s volleyball players range from 5’8″ to 6’2″, making Rodriguez’s 5’5″ notably shorter than typical professional competitors. However, her exceptional performance despite height disadvantage demonstrates that volleyball excellence depends on multiple factors beyond physical stature.

Height in Volleyball Context

In volleyball, height provides advantages particularly for blocking and attacking positions, where reaching higher above net enables better offensive opportunities and defensive blocking effectiveness. Liberos—who cannot block or attack at net and focus exclusively on defensive responsibilities—are less dependent on exceptional height. Rodriguez’s position as libero minimizes disadvantages her height might create at other positions while emphasizing her strengths in defensive technique and court intelligence.

Historic Libero Recognition

Rodriguez’s AVCA National Freshman of the Year award holds particular significance as she became first libero in NCAA history to win this honor. The historic nature of this achievement reflects that liberos—operating in defensive specialist roles—typically receive less individual recognition than offensive-focused positions like outside hitters. Rodriguez’s award recognition acknowledged exceptional defensive performance and visibility despite positional focus on defense rather than scoring.

Four-Time All-American Achievement

Over her four-year college career (2021-2024), Rodriguez earned first-team All-American honors four consecutive years—a remarkable achievement placing her among most decorated players in Nebraska history. The four consecutive selections validate sustained excellence across complete college career, demonstrating that she maintained exceptional performance level despite increasing competition and evolving match challenges. Only third player in Nebraska history to achieve four All-American honors underscores the rarity and impressiveness of this accomplishment.

Career Digs Record

Rodriguez graduated as Nebraska’s all-time career leader with 1,897 digs, a statistical record emphasizing her exceptional defensive performance and consistency. The dig statistic—tracking successful ball contacts preventing direct opponent scoring—represents libero’s most important statistical contribution. Her dig total resulted from four years of exceptional defensive performance, rarely missing matches and consistently executing fundamental defensive technique.

How tall is Lexi Rodriguez?

Lexi Rodriguez is 5 feet 5 inches (165 centimeters) tall, placing her below average height for professional female volleyball players but not limiting her effectiveness as libero.

What position does Lexi Rodriguez play?

Lexi Rodriguez plays libero, the defensive specialist position in volleyball. Liberos focus exclusively on defensive responsibilities and do not participate in attacking or blocking at the net.

Where did Lexi Rodriguez play college volleyball?

Lexi played at University of Nebraska, representing the Nebraska Cornhuskers volleyball program from 2021 to 2024.

How many digs did Lexi Rodriguez have in college?

Lexi accumulated 1,897 career digs at Nebraska, establishing herself as the program’s all-time career leader in this crucial defensive statistic.

What awards did Lexi Rodriguez win in college?

Lexi’s major college awards include:

  • AVCA National Freshman of the Year (2021) – first libero in NCAA history to win this award
  • Four-time First-Team All-American (2021-2024)
  • Three-time Big Ten Defensive Player/Libero of the Year

How many All-American honors did Lexi Rodriguez earn?

Lexi earned four consecutive first-team All-American honors (2021-2024), making her only the third player in Nebraska history to achieve this distinction.
